Distributor Play 200 1988

1988 240 dl wagon 250000 ... I have the distributor out in my hand how much play should there be "up-down" in the dist. shaft. It appears that the hall trigger plate is the only thing that holds the shaft on with this model. It has only one washer directly under the trigger . I have at least 1/8 inch play from top to bottom ? And i am hearing a tink noise from it at idle and speed. Whenever i hear the noise i get a shutter in the motor. Is this puppy worn out or is it normal play or am i missing a washer ? lockring? can i add a washer to fill in gap ? Thanks Guys and Gals

I just had my Dissy recurved to factory specs, from Bosch 200 1988

1/8 inch seems about right. Do you have a JGFU4 Distributor? Copy the numbers down from the side of the Dissy. Contact Bosch and have them send you an Advance Curve. Have it overhauled. It might be that one of the Springs has come off the Centrifugal Weights. Pry the metal caps off the sides and take a peek. Have you taken it apart?
